I received some blank cartomizers yesterday, but they do not have the o-ring that goes between the tip and the filler material. So I took the o-ring out of another cartomizer and used it. Does anyone know exactly what the o-ring is for? I am thinking it is to help keep the liquid in the filler material where it belongs in case one draws real hard.

I am using it with some Apple Cinnamon I got from Vermont Vapor to try. I ordered a sample pack from them just to try some other flavors...so far Steve's carts are the best so still hoping for his blanks. The blanks I have do not seem to provide as much vapor but is enough to satisfy. But I am disappointed they did not come with the o-ring and am going to let the vendor know. BTW, the blank took about 30 drops to fill...I think this is equal to about 1ml of liquid. I may have been able to put a bit more in it...still experimenting with these.

My understanding is that this washer/o-ring is exactly what you suggested and is in place to keep you from sucking up liquid. I would be curious to hear from others as well.

I agree. I am surprised that the blank carts did not have the o-rings. The ones that I have purchased did have the o-rings. I also am able to get 30-35 drops in a blank cartomizer.
